New Community Centre?

 Could it finally happen this time?

The latest plans for a community centre are for a facility on Forest Road, with room for sports activities, and the Youth Club, Dial-a-Ride office, allotments, business units (to be rented out to provide income to run the centre) and a bike track.  According to the Herald, Powys County Councillors have agreed to release the pot of money they've been sitting on for years to fund design work, surveys, planning applications, and any other work that needs doing on the project.  

The story in the Herald is a few months old, but the story also appeared in the Brecon and Radnor Express, and they have already started building the allotment beds, which don't need planning permission.

Tracy Stedman commented on a previous blog post (about the Well Being Assembly) that the architect and project planning consultant have been appointed, and all the statutory surveys are scheduled, so it's looking very hopeful.

One of the main things that came out of the Health and Well Being Assembly recently was the need for a community centre, so I'm keeping my fingers crossed.
